From 0f08b84f3f7bd4f06de14101d81a0b544f0da162 Mon Sep 17 00:00:00 2001 From: Hynek Schlawack Date: Thu, 7 Apr 2022 07:25:20 +0200 Subject: [PATCH] Unpin towncrier & update template --- changelog.d/towncrier_template.rst | 3 +++ pyproject.toml | 2 +- tox.ini | 2 +- 3 files changed, 5 insertions(+), 2 deletions(-) diff --git a/changelog.d/towncrier_template.rst b/changelog.d/towncrier_template.rst index 29ca74c4..55f1eef5 100644 --- a/changelog.d/towncrier_template.rst +++ b/changelog.d/towncrier_template.rst @@ -1,4 +1,7 @@ +{{ versiondata.version }} ({{ versiondata.date }}) +{{ top_underline * ((versiondata.version + versiondata.date)|length + 3) -}} {% for section, _ in sections.items() %} + {% set underline = underlines[0] %}{% if section %}{{section}} {{ underline * section|length }}{% set underline = underlines[1] %} diff --git a/pyproject.toml b/pyproject.toml index 0f8dc685..a0a3d30b 100644 --- a/pyproject.toml +++ b/pyproject.toml @@ -54,7 +54,7 @@ profile = "attrs" [[tool.towncrier.type]] directory = "breaking" - name = "Backward-incompatible Changes" + name = "Backwards-incompatible Changes" showcontent = true [[tool.towncrier.type]] diff --git a/tox.ini b/tox.ini index c5dc2ff5..380a461d 100644 --- a/tox.ini +++ b/tox.ini @@ -100,7 +100,7 @@ commands = [testenv:changelog] basepython = python3.8 -deps = towncrier<21.3 +deps = towncrier skip_install = true commands = towncrier --draft